Ah Summer!
The best part of summer is fresh food. One of the things I do that takes too much time and makes no sense (ie hobby) is growing and preserving my own food.
The second season for strawberries has started and I pick a bowl of these every morning. ![]() Sunday morning harvest: 20 lbs onions, 14 lbs cucumbers, 6 lbs beets. ![]() The best part is the tomatoes! I only buy white bread once a year because you can only make a tomato sammich with fresh tomatoes and white bread. ![]() The basics. It's really all you need. ![]() Maybe add some homemade bread and butter pickles. ![]() Or maybe a grilled pepper. ![]() Or add nature's most perfect food - BACON! ![]() So far I've canned 18 pints of Bread & Butter pickles, 4 of Dill, 4 of Grilled pickles, 6 pickled beets and frozen a quart of pesto. ![]() The Dills will be pretty tasty in about a month. ![]() The Grilled pickles are good now, but in a month or so - mmmmm. ![]() Bread and Butter pickles waiting to be canned. Onions, garlic, cucumbers and basil are all harvested and put away. I have about 3 pints of pesto. The Roma tomatoes, habaneros, jalapenos, and Anaheims will be ready next week. I'll probably make 24 pints of salsa.
